Contribution of a New Mutation in parE to Quinolone Resistance in Extended-Spectrum-β-Lactamase-Producing Escherichia coli Isolates

Abstract
Mutations in the quinolone resistance-determining regions of gyrA , gyrB , parC , and parE were studied in 30 fluoroquinolone-resistant clinical isolates of Escherichia coli producing extended-spectrum β-lactamases. Ten isolates showed a mutation in parE that was significantly associated with an increase in the MIC for fluoroquinolones.
